No need to create separate libraries for all that. You can easily place all that content in one (or a few) libraries and use Plex to filter/categorize/… using a variety of different available features.
Edit: e.g. the basic library navigation to filters and sort your library
https://support.plex.tv/articles/200392126-using-the-library-view/
You can already create smart collections based on different criteria (e.g. Genres). You can even publish those to the home screen or your library’s Recommended
tabs.
Plex also supports a dedicated tab to navigate movies by genres at the top of each library. Although if I remember correctly this might currently only be available for Plex Pass members.
